The biggest thing is the tone. You keep it relatively consistent with the original since nostalgia is the whole point, but you can recognize the audience is likely many of the same people who watched it as a kid so you can make it more mature as well since they're now adults.

That being said, I would love using this show as a way to introduce kids to the X-Men. I'm not sure they're ready for this episode. Although I'd like to think I would have been resilient if I had seen it.

The beautiful thing about this season is that you can only go here once a show has some continuity under its belt. If this were the first season of a new show, you couldn't start doing what they're doing--thus their decision to revive TAS is all the more justified.
